Cannes to Honor Peter Jackson With Honorary Palme d'Or at 79th Festival Opening

Organizers frame the tribute as recognition of a career that reshaped fantasy filmmaking.

Overview

  • The New Zealand director, 64, will receive the Palme d'or d'honneur during the May 12 opening ceremony of the May 12–23 festival.
  • Jackson called the award "one of the greatest moments of my career" in the festival's announcement.
  • Festival leaders Iris Knobloch and Thierry Frémaux praised his creativity, with Frémaux saying there is "clearly a before and after Peter Jackson."
  • Cannes helped launch his global breakthrough with a 26‑minute exclusive preview of The Lord of the Rings shown on May 13, 2001.
  • Since The Hobbit: The Battle of the Five Armies, he has focused on documentaries after the sudden death of cinematographer Andrew Lesnie, which he says changed his creative path.
